When drawing models, maintaining correct proportions is key, especially in Primary 5 math. This means if one quantity is twice another, the model should visually reflect that. Students often make the mistake of drawing equal-sized bars when the problem clearly states a different relationship. Getting this right from the start is crucial for visualising the problem and choosing the correct operations. This accuracy builds a solid foundation for tackling more complex problems later on, ensuring your child isn't "blur like sotong" when exam time comes!
Labeling each part of the model is just as important as the drawing itself. A clear label tells you what each section represents, whether it's the number of apples, the cost of a toy, or someone's age. Without proper labeling, the model becomes confusing and difficult to interpret, leading to errors in solving the problem. Encourage your child to be meticulous in labeling, using concise and relevant descriptions. Primary 5 math often involves understanding relationships between different quantities. The model should visually represent these relationships, such as "more than," "less than," or "times as many." If the problem states that A is 3 times more than B, the model should show A as having three units compared to B's one unit, plus an additional unit representing the "more than" aspect. Misinterpreting these relationships can lead to an inaccurate model and, consequently, the wrong answer. So, take your time to "siam" (avoid) these relational pitfalls!

Before finalising the model, double-check that all the information from the word problem has been accurately transferred. Look for numerical values, keywords indicating relationships (e.g., "altogether," "difference"), and any specific conditions mentioned. A common error is overlooking a crucial piece of information, which can throw the entire solution off track. Think of it as a detective ensuring they've gathered all the clues before solving the case. Singapore primary 5 math tuition tips often emphasize this meticulous approach.
Once the model is complete, take a moment to verify that it logically represents the problem. Does the model make sense in the context of the question? For instance, if the problem involves a decrease in quantity, does the model reflect that decrease visually? A quick mental check can help catch any glaring errors or inconsistencies. Ratio problems often involve finding equivalent ratios or dividing a quantity according to a given ratio. Model drawing helps visualize the relationship between the parts of the ratio and the whole.
Example: "The ratio of apples to oranges in a basket is 2:3. If there are 10 apples, how many oranges are there?"
Solution: Draw two bars to represent the apples and three bars of the same size to represent the oranges. Since 2 bars represent 10 apples, each bar represents 5. Therefore, 3 bars (oranges) represent 3 x 5 = 15 oranges.
Percentage problems can be tricky, but model drawing can simplify them. For example, finding a percentage of a quantity can be visualized as a part of a whole.
Example: "John has $80. He spends 25% of his money. How much money does he spend?"
Solution: Draw a bar to represent $80. Divide the bar into four equal parts (since 25% is one-quarter). Each part represents $20. Therefore, John spends $20.

Problem: John and Mary shared some sweets in the ratio of 2:3. Mary had 15 more sweets than John. How many sweets did John have?
Solution using Model Drawing:
Draw two bars to represent John's sweets and three bars of the same size to represent Mary's sweets.
|---|---| (John)
|---|---|---|(Mary)
The extra one bar that Mary has represents 15 sweets.
Therefore, one unit = 15 sweets.
John has 2 units, so John has 2 x 15 = 30 sweets.
